As the demand for sustainable energy solutions continues to grow, compressed air energy storage (CAES) is emerging as a reliable technology for the future. By 2025, manufacturers in the CAES sector will play a crucial role in providing innovative solutions that harness renewable energy sources. The ability to store energy efficiently not only helps balance supply and demand but also enhances energy security, making it an attractive option for global procurement partners. Manufacturers focused on CAES technologies are investing in advanced research and development to improve the efficiency and scalability of their systems. These innovations promise to deliver higher energy storage capacity and faster discharge rates, which are essential for meeting the fluctuating needs of modern energy grids. Procurement partners looking for robust and dependable CAES solutions can expect manufacturers to offer customized systems tailored to specific energy requirements. Furthermore, collaboration across industries is key to driving advancements in CAES technology. By leveraging partnerships with renewable energy suppliers and engineering firms, manufacturers can accelerate the deployment of cost-effective energy storage solutions. As we approach 2025, global buyers can rely on these manufacturers not only for high-quality products but also for comprehensive support in integration and maintenance, ensuring that their investment in sustainable energy storage pays off over the long term.
